Texas Family Code
§ 231.116 — INFORMATION ON INTERNET

View on sourceThe Title IV-D agency shall place on the Internet for public access child support information to assist the public in child support matters, including application forms, child support collection in other states, and profiles of certain obligors who are in arrears in paying child support.
Legislative history
Added by Acts 1997, 75th Leg., ch. 420, Sec. 18, eff. Sept. 1, 1997.
